> In addition to the SWR bargraph, which is available at all times when
> transmitting, the SWR is shown numerically on the VFO A display during
> TUNE (up to 99.9:1). Power in watts is shown on the VFO B display.
> 
> The only time SWR is not shown during TUNE is when you're using the
> 0-dBm transverter I/O (on the KXV3 module). In this case, we assume
> that the device you're driving (a transverter) has low enough SWR. The
> VFO A display shows the power level in dBm, and VFO B shows the power
> in milliwatts (with .01 mW resolution). The transverter's power output
> detector can be calibrated using a menu entry, as can the RF detector
> in the main RF path.
